Add Requirements to Checklist Line Items

You can require your frontline staff to mark line items as complete, add photos, or leave comments in order to submit the checklist.

Your staff must be running at least version 5.5.11 of the OrangeQC iOS App or version 3.4.1 of the OrangeQC Android app in order for requirements to appear on their end.

This guide is for adding requirements to service checklists completed by frontline staff. See this guide for information on adding requirements to inspection forms.

How to add requirements

With the checklist form builder open, find the line item you'd like to adjust requirements for. Click the gray gear symbol to the right of the line item.

This brings up a menu that allows you to adjust the settings for each line item.

Under Requirements:

  • Check "Completion required" to require this line item to be marked as completed in order for the staff member to submit the form. (They will still be able to mark the line item as Not Applicable or Unable to Complete instead unless you turn those options off below.)
  • Next to "Photo Required," choose "Always" to require one or more photos always be submitted with this line item, unless it's marked as Not Applicable or Unable to Complete. Checking "Always" will let you set the number of required photos.
  • Next to "Comment Required," choose "Always" if you want staff to be forced to leave a comment on this line item before submitting the form.
  • If "Never" is selected for photos or comments, your staff still can add photos and comments, but they won't need to in order to submit the form.

In the "Allow 'Not Applicable" section:

  • The "Allow 'Not Applicable'" box is checked by default. Uncheck it if you don't want your staff to be able to mark the item as N/A. (Learn more about Not Applicable.)
  • Check "Require photo when N/A" to only add a requirement for one or more photos if the item is marked as N/A.
  • Check "Require comment when N/A" to only add a requirement for a comment if the item is marked as N/A.

In the "Allow 'Unable to Complete'" section:

  • The "Allow 'Unable to Complete'" box is checked by default. Uncheck it if you don't want your staff to be able to mark the item as Unable to Complete. (Learn more about Unable to Complete.)
  • Check "Require photo when unable to complete" to only add a requirement for one or more photos if the item is marked as Unable to Complete.
  • Check "Require comment when unable to complete" to only add a requirement for a comment if the item is marked as Unable to Complete.
